JB Pritzker Calls for ‘Mass Protests’ Against Trump While Hammering ‘Do-Nothing Democrats’

Illinois Governor JB Pritzker (D) spoke at a Democratic Party event in New Hampshire on Sunday night and called for “mass protests” against President Donald Trump and the administration, arguing that Republicans “cannot know a moment of peace.”
“It’s time to fight everywhere and all at once. Never before in my life have I called for mass protests, for mobilization, for disruption. But I am now,” Pritzker said to loud applause, adding:
These Republicans cannot know a moment of peace. They have to understand that we will fight their cruelty with every megaphone and microphone that we have. We must castigate them on the soapbox and then punish them at the ballot box.
Pritzker spoke at the annual New Hampshire Democratic Party’s McIntyre-Shaheen dinner and sparked immediate speculation that his appearance in the early primary state is a sign he’s eyeing a presidential run.
“What I find ironic about the current conversation surrounding our party is that the voices flocking to podcasts and cable news shows to admonish fellow Democrats for not caring enough about the struggles of working families are the same ones who, when it comes to relief of the struggles of real people have been timid, not bold,” he added during his remarks.
“They didn’t want to fight the health insurance companies and the drug manufacturers. They didn’t want to demand an increase in the minimum wage or require paid family leave. They gave in to the powerful hedge fund managers and tech bros whose blind pursuit of profits is now destroying everything that matters to middle-class families,” he said, adding:
From home ownership to care to veterans’ benefits. They told us to ignore the fact that most Americans can’t afford a vacation while they’re young or retirement once they’re old. Here’s the problem with the do-nothing crowd now telling us what to do. While they spent their years watching Republicans illegitimately pack the Supreme Court, take away voting rights from people of color, systematically chip away at the constitutional order.
And all the while, they offered, in response, a simple defense of norms and decorum and a blind hope that one day soon, Republicans would wake up to find their better angels. Well, that got us exactly where we are today. So, folks, the reckoning is here. And now that this culture of timidity is on full display, those same do-nothing Democrats want to blame our losses on our defense of Black people, of trans kids, of immigrants, instead of their own lack of guts and gumption.
